The corpses used before the blue key area and the green armor block the player. Either note in the text file that the WAD is for ZDoom and such (that change the behavior of decorations) or replace them with something else. The problem should have been detected using PrBoom+ (listed in the text file), where it can only be bypassed using a special compatibility option for mapping errors.
